Slumped blocks
I am doing the Masonry Module and wanted to report something that seems to be a typo (I've **Capitalized** it) and ask for clarification.
The text of Illustration 2C in module 2 says: "Some blocks are made with a slumping style and are called slumped blocks. The nominal dimensions for a slumped block are usually ½-inch **LARGER** than the actual block dimensions, versus the ⅜-inch in typical CMU blocks."
However Question 5 on the module 2 quiz states: "Slumped block unit dimensions are typically ____ **LESS** than the nominal dimensions." With the correct answer being 1/2"
My assumption is that the slumped blocks are typically 1/2" less than nominal dimensions compared with normal that are 3/8", however being fairly unfamiliar with CMU block types its possible they really are larger than nominal? Could you clarify this, thanks!
Matt Owens
These are still consistent with each other. Illustration 2C tells us that the nominal dimensions (like 8 inches) are larger than the actual dimensions by 1/2".
Then question 5 tells us the same thing, just in reverse. The actual dimensions are 1/2" smaller than the nominal dimensions.
So for example, an 8 inch block is our nominal dimension, but our actual slumped block dimension would mean that it actually measures 7.5 inches wide.

Career Tip

Structural masonry is widely used on projects and requires no prior construction experience or other certifications to become Masonry Special Inspection certified. Masonry is often a "break-in" certification, where one can use to break into the inspection field.

Study Tip

The actual test is made up of 2 separate tests - the Codes and the Plans. You will have 120 minutes to complete 60 code questions and 90 minutes to complete 30 plans questions. The test is open-book.
